Address

MUWYstDj99ywMFpt6wekMxPKGUqZ992PmV

0 MONA

Confirmed
Total Received19.23936406 MONA24.63 SAR
Total Sent19.23936406 MONA24.63 SAR
Final Balance0 MONA0.00 SAR
No. Transactions2

Transactions

MUWYstDj99ywMFpt6wekMxPKGUqZ992PmV19.23936406 MONA119.03 SAR24.63 SAR
 
MTySAhuYgaetbia9rXkHSWKQVkR13qGE9h5.91792728 MONA36.61 SAR7.57 SAR
M9ZiHYBkRHBqUy2NvCHgBEr78BuPSLcYAn13.32098724 MONA82.41 SAR17.05 SAR
MGQP7F2eearTtiuEXYoeHiTEp8ysk1Tay525 MONA154.67 SAR32.00 SAR
 
MTySAhuYgaetbia9rXkHSWKQVkR13qGE9h5.76018686 MONA35.64 SAR7.37 SAR
MUWYstDj99ywMFpt6wekMxPKGUqZ992PmV19.23936406 MONA119.03 SAR24.63 SAR